E. Boyle wrote:

> Do the Russians have anything equivalent to our "One Mississippi, two
> Mississippi" when we are counting off seconds?

According to a St. Petersburg source, to count off seconds, simply
repeat the number "dvadtsat' odin", and with each repetition curl up one
finger into its fist (i.e., as finger-counting is usually done).

Resident English speaker says "Thousand" instead of "Mississippi".
